Sd.Kdo.OKL
Hello,
Do you have any information on "Sd.Kdo.OKL" which was based at Berlin-Staaken in early 1944? This unit claimed 3 B-17s on 11 January 1944 and lost one aircraft with its pilot on 22 February. Regards |

Re: Sd.Kdo.OKL
Hello Alfred,
a quote from JFV 13/I: Das Sd.Kdo. Ob.d.L. war keine Kampfeinheit, sondern bestand aus Flugzeugführern der BAL – Bauaufsicht Luft -, deren Aufgabe die Abnahme und Überführung der von der Industrie fertiggestellten Maschinen war; die Flugzeugführer wurden dazu zu den einzelnen Werken entsandt, um die bereitgestellten Flugzeuge abzuholen und zu den Luftparks zu überführen. Regards Leo |
